What Is the Pilsner Urquell Brewery Tour?

Pilsner Urquell is a brewery in Plzeň, Czech Republic, founded in 1842 and originally called Bürgerbrauerei. The original brewery produces and is responsible for serving the world-famous eponymous pale lager, Pilsner Urquell, which is the original pale lager beer and the gold standard in lagers.

The Pilsner Urquell Brewery Tour is the only brewery tour that provides beer lovers with a unique, behind-the-scenes tour and beer tasting experience inside the world-famous brewery. The tour lasts for 30 minutes and involves a visit to the historical barrels, microbrewery and tasting rooms where visitors can get an up-close-and-personal look at how the beer is brewed and how to correctly taste Pilsner Urquell. Guests will also learn more about Europe’s first large-scale brewery, which has remained true to its original process and techniques, since it opened its doors more than 170 years ago.

Local Attractions

While everyone knows about the Pilsner Urquell Brewery, there are many other hidden gems in Plzeň that only locals know. Take a stroll in the historic city center, and you’ll find beautiful architecture and impressive landmarks. Visit the Great Synagogue, which is one of the most magnificent synagogues in Europe, or go to the St. Bartholomew’s Cathedral to see the tallest church tower in the Czech Republic. You can also explore the city’s underground tunnels, which were used to brew beer during the Middle Ages.

Local History

Plzeň has a fascinating history dating back to the 13th century, with plenty of captivating stories to tell. One of the city’s most tragic events was the 1945 bombing, which destroyed much of the city and killed thousands of civilians. You can learn more about the city’s history at the West Bohemian Museum, or by taking a guided tour of the city. Don’t miss the chance to visit the Patton Memorial, dedicated to the U.S. Army General who liberated Plzeň from the Nazis.
